1. Inspect Your Roof Regularly

Routine inspections are the first step in maintaining your roof. Check your roof at least twice a year—typically in the spring and fall—to identify potential problems before they worsen. Look for missing or damaged shingles, rusted flashing, loose nails, and signs of wear. Binoculars can be useful for viewing hard-to-reach areas from the ground, reducing the need to climb onto the roof unnecessarily.

2. Keep Gutters Clean and Clear

Clogged gutters can lead to water buildup, which can damage shingles and cause leaks. Remove leaves, branches, and debris from your gutters regularly, especially after storms or during the fall when leaves are abundant. Make sure downspouts are clear and directing water away from the foundation to prevent structural damage.


3. Trim Overhanging Tree Branches

Overhanging branches can scrape against shingles, remove protective granules, and even puncture the roof during strong winds. Trim any tree limbs that extend over your roof to prevent physical damage and reduce the amount of debris that falls onto your roof and into your gutters.


4. Check for Algae and Moss Growth

Algae and moss not only affect the appearance of your roof but can also cause shingles to deteriorate over time. If you notice green patches or black streaks, gently clean the affected areas using a mixture of water and mild soap, or apply a roof-safe cleaning solution. Avoid using high-pressure washers, as they can damage shingles and reduce their lifespan.


5. Replace Damaged or Missing Shingles

If you spot a few missing or cracked shingles, you can replace them yourself with basic tools. Carefully remove the damaged shingles, apply roofing cement, and secure the new shingles in place with roofing nails. Always wear appropriate safety gear and work on a dry day to avoid slipping hazards.


6. Seal Small Leaks Promptly

Minor leaks can quickly turn into major problems if ignored. If you notice water stains on your ceiling or attic, trace the source of the leak. In many cases, leaks occur around chimneys, vents, or flashing. Use roofing cement or a waterproof sealant to patch small gaps. For extensive leaks, call a professional immediately.


7. Ensure Proper Ventilation

Poor attic ventilation can cause moisture buildup, leading to mold growth and roof deterioration. Check your attic vents to ensure they are not blocked by insulation or debris. Proper ventilation helps regulate temperature, prevents ice dams in winter, and prolongs roof life.


8. Apply Roof Coating for Extra Protection

Roof coatings can help protect shingles from UV rays and harsh weather, extending the roof’s lifespan. Choose a product designed for your roofing material and apply it according to the manufacturer’s instructions. This extra layer of protection can reduce heat absorption and improve energy efficiency.


9. Practice Safety First

When performing any roofing task, safety should always come first. Use a sturdy ladder, wear non-slip shoes, and consider using a safety harness if you need to climb onto the roof. Avoid working in wet or windy conditions, and never attempt repairs that seem beyond your ability—leave those to a professional.


10. Schedule Professional Inspections When Needed

While DIY maintenance can go a long way, it’s important to have your roof professionally inspected every few years. A roofing expert can spot hidden issues and recommend necessary repairs to keep your home safe and secure.

Septic tanks fill up over time with solid waste from sinks, toilets, showers, and dishwashers. As the waste settles in the tank, a layer of sludge forms at the bottom of the tank. When this reaches about a third of the tank’s volume, it is time to get the septic tank pumped.

It is possible to overfill the septic tank, which can cause problems with the leach field and the plumbing in your home. This is why it is important to follow proper wastewater disposal practices in your household, including not flushing any materials that don’t break down (like non-biodegradable floaters and sinkers or flushable wipes).

If you notice a foul smell in your yard, especially near the septic tank or drain field, this is a sign that it is time to schedule septic tank pumping. Odors can also indicate that the tank is full, which causes gases and sludge to leak out into the yard.

During the septic tank pumping process, a technician will attach a hose to the access port and suction the waste out of the tank. They will then transport it to a truck for disposal. The septic tank should be inspected after pumping to see if there are any signs of damage or additional maintenance required.

Many homeowners don’t know where their septic tank is located, but the professional who pumps the septic tank will have equipment to locate it. They can dig up the lid of the septic tank and visually inspect it for any issues. It is important that the septic tank be pumped from the large access port in the center of the tank, not one of the smaller ports on the sides. Using a smaller port can damage the baffles inside the septic tank and cause blockages.

The type of gutter guards you choose will influence the frequency and difficulty of cleaning and maintenance. Options like screen or mesh guards feature a fine metal or plastic mesh that filters out debris while allowing water to flow through. Micro-mesh guards offer an even finer filtration and are more durable, but they are typically more expensive than other styles of gutter covers. Foam or brush guards are easy to install and relatively inexpensive but tend to degrade in harsh weather conditions and may require more frequent cleaning.

For a more permanent solution, perforated aluminum gutter guards sit on top of the gutters and connect with fasteners or by bending the edges into place, making them suitable for confident DIY installation. These systems are more resistant to rust and corrosion than other gutter covers, and their durability can extend up to 10 years.
